Chad Jones - Personal Trainer & Fitness Instructor
in Thailand

In
high school, I was always active. Upon finishing high school I had
gone to work as a draftsman and started night classes. Because of
this, all activity had stopped. However, as my eating habits stayed
the same and mainly consisted of junk food and soda, I had gone
from 120 pounds at graduation to 140 pounds in the matter of 3 years.
It was then that I decided something had to be done. My friends
had set up some weights on their porch and I had joined in with
them. After a few weeks, I had started to see results. After seeing
the results, I cleaned up my diet and havent looked back.
Now, exercise and proper eating is a staple in my life.
I had joined a gym which had the squat, bench press, and deadlift
records posted on the wall. Within a few months, I had broken the
records in that gym for my weight class in the squat and deadlift.
It had taken me a few years to get to the bench press record. This
had ignited an interested in strength sports such as power lifting.
I had started to read more information about strength training.
This had lead me to get my C.S.C.S. and I have competed in small
local powerlifting competitions.
In 2009, I moved to Thailand. Because powerlifting is not popular
there and gym memberships can be expensive, I have adapted my workouts
to suit the area. I had to get creative. I have looked into bodyweight
exercises, and barrel lifting. I had been using kettlebells in my
workouts for years as assistance exercises but now they are a staple
of my workouts.
In June 2011, I started Fitness Holiday Asia which provides fitness
and weight loss retreats in Thailand. On the side, I offer personal
training to those in the area.
